Subject: Re: [PATCH v4 5/5] MFD: ti_tscadc: add suspend/resume functionality
Date: Sat, 29 Sep 2012 10:50:19 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<5066C45B.3000500@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<4CE347531D4CA947960AF71FF095B9323E95738D-Er742YJ7I/eIQmiDNMet8wC/G2K4zDHf@public.gmane.org>
On 09/26/2012 11:09 AM, Patil, Rachna wrote:
> Hi Shubhrajyoti,
>
> On Wed, Sep 26, 2012 at 12:10:51, Datta, Shubhrajyoti wrote:
>> On Wednesday 26 September 2012 10:50 AM, Patil, Rachna wrote:
>>> This patch adds support for suspend/resume of
>>> TSC/ADC MFDevice.
>> this should be merged with the patch adding support else
>> we may end up in a case where patch a does the runtime calls
>> and the call back handlers added later.
>
> I am adding both the runtime calls and the handlers in this patch.
> I think maintaining this as a separate patch in better in terms
> of readability as well.
I would prefer this merged into patch 4 as it's a simple addition to
a driver that should arguably have been there in the first place.
Anyhow I don't actually care that much!
>
> Regards,
> Rachna
>
>>>
>>> Signed-off-by: Patil, Rachna <rachna-l0cyMroinI0@public.gmane.org>
Acked-by: Jonathan Cameron <jic23-DgEjT+Ai2ygdnm+yROfE0A@public.gmane.org>
(if someone else is picking this series up). I'll happily
take it through IIO post merge window.
Sorry Rachna, I know this was ready a week ago, but that's still
cutting it fine for the end of the cycle.
Now if someone else wants to take it I'll not mind ;)
>>> ---
>>> Changes in v2:
>>> Added this patch newly in this patch series.
>>>
>>> Changes in v3:
>>> No changes.
>>>
>>> Changes in v4:
>>> Replaced suspend/resume callbacks with dev_pm_ops.
>>>
>>> drivers/iio/adc/ti_am335x_adc.c | 42 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
>>> drivers/input/touchscreen/ti_am335x_tsc.c | 42 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
>>> drivers/mfd/ti_am335x_tscadc.c | 41 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++-
>>> include/linux/mfd/ti_am335x_tscadc.h | 3 ++
>>> 4 files changed, 127 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)

>>> diff --git a/drivers/iio/adc/ti_am335x_adc.c b/drivers/iio/adc/ti_am335x_adc.c
>>> index 9e1b3ac..b16f944 100644
>>> --- a/drivers/iio/adc/ti_am335x_adc.c
>>> +++ b/drivers/iio/adc/ti_am335x_adc.c
>>> @@ -200,10 +200,52 @@ static int __devexit tiadc_remove(struct platform_device *pdev)
>>> return 0;
>>> }
>>>
>>> +#ifdef CONFIG_PM
>>> +static int tiadc_suspend(struct device *dev)
>>> +{
>>> + struct iio_dev *indio_dev = dev_get_drvdata(dev);
>>> + struct tiadc_device *adc_dev = iio_priv(indio_dev);
>>> + struct ti_tscadc_dev *tscadc_dev = dev->platform_data;
>>> + unsigned int idle;
>>> +
>>> + if (!device_may_wakeup(tscadc_dev->dev)) {
>>> + idle = adc_readl(adc_dev, REG_CTRL);
>>> + idle &= ~(CNTRLREG_TSCSSENB);
>>> + adc_writel(adc_dev, REG_CTRL, (idle |
>>> + CNTRLREG_POWERDOWN));
>>> + }
>>> + return 0;
>>> +}
>>> +
>>> +static int tiadc_resume(struct device *dev)
>>> +{
>>> + struct iio_dev *indio_dev = dev_get_drvdata(dev);
>>> + struct tiadc_device *adc_dev = iio_priv(indio_dev);
>>> + unsigned int restore;
>>> +
>>> + /* Make sure ADC is powered up */
>>> + restore = adc_readl(adc_dev, REG_CTRL);
>>> + restore &= ~(CNTRLREG_POWERDOWN);
>>> + adc_writel(adc_dev, REG_CTRL, restore);
>>> +
>>> + adc_step_config(adc_dev);
>>> + return 0;
>>> +}
>>> +
>>> +static const struct dev_pm_ops tiadc_pm_ops = {
>>> + .suspend = tiadc_suspend,
>>> + .resume = tiadc_resume,
>>> +};
>>> +#define TIADC_PM_OPS (&tiadc_pm_ops)
>>> +#else
>>> +#define TIADC_PM_OPS NULL
>>> +#endif
>>> +
>>> static struct platform_driver tiadc_driver = {
>>> .driver = {
>>> .name = "tiadc",
>>> .owner = THIS_MODULE,
>>> + .pm = TIADC_PM_OPS,
>>> },
>>> .probe = tiadc_probe,
>>> .remove = __devexit_p(tiadc_remove),
>>> diff --git a/drivers/input/touchscreen/ti_am335x_tsc.c b/drivers/input/touchscreen/ti_am335x_tsc.c
>>> index 2d9dec1..b17dbe4 100644
>>> --- a/drivers/input/touchscreen/ti_am335x_tsc.c
>>> +++ b/drivers/input/touchscreen/ti_am335x_tsc.c
>>> @@ -338,12 +338,54 @@ static int __devexit tscadc_remove(struct platform_device *pdev)
>>> return 0;
>>> }
>>>
>>> +#ifdef CONFIG_PM
>>> +static int titsc_suspend(struct device *dev)
>>> +{
>>> + struct ti_tscadc_dev *tscadc_dev = dev->platform_data;
>>> + struct tscadc *ts_dev = tscadc_dev->tsc;
>>> + unsigned int idle;
>>> +
>>> + if (device_may_wakeup(tscadc_dev->dev)) {
>>> + idle = tscadc_readl(ts_dev, REG_IRQENABLE);
>>> + tscadc_writel(ts_dev, REG_IRQENABLE,
>>> + (idle | IRQENB_HW_PEN));
>>> + tscadc_writel(ts_dev, REG_IRQWAKEUP, IRQWKUP_ENB);
>>> + }
>>> + return 0;
>>> +}
>>> +
>>> +static int titsc_resume(struct device *dev)
>>> +{
>>> + struct ti_tscadc_dev *tscadc_dev = dev->platform_data;
>>> + struct tscadc *ts_dev = tscadc_dev->tsc;
>>> +
>>> + if (device_may_wakeup(tscadc_dev->dev)) {
>>> + tscadc_writel(ts_dev, REG_IRQWAKEUP,
>>> + 0x00);
>>> + tscadc_writel(ts_dev, REG_IRQCLR, IRQENB_HW_PEN);
>>> + }
>>> + tscadc_step_config(ts_dev);
>>> + tscadc_writel(ts_dev, REG_FIFO0THR,
>>> + ts_dev->steps_to_configure);
>>> + return 0;
>>> +}
>>> +
>>> +static const struct dev_pm_ops titsc_pm_ops = {
>>> + .suspend = titsc_suspend,
>>> + .resume = titsc_resume,
>>> +};
>>> +#define TITSC_PM_OPS (&titsc_pm_ops)
>>> +#else
>>> +#define TITSC_PM_OPS NULL
>>> +#endif
>>> +
>>> static struct platform_driver ti_tsc_driver = {
>>> .probe = tscadc_probe,
>>> .remove = __devexit_p(tscadc_remove),
>>> .driver = {
>>> .name = "tsc",
>>> .owner = THIS_MODULE,
>>> + .pm = TITSC_PM_OPS,
>>> },
>>> };
>>> module_platform_driver(ti_tsc_driver);
>>> diff --git a/drivers/mfd/ti_am335x_tscadc.c b/drivers/mfd/ti_am335x_tscadc.c
>>> index 45d66e5..7e949e8 100644
>>> --- a/drivers/mfd/ti_am335x_tscadc.c
>>> +++ b/drivers/mfd/ti_am335x_tscadc.c
>>> @@ -170,6 +170,7 @@ static int __devinit ti_tscadc_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
>>> if (err < 0)
>>> goto err_disable_clk;
>>>
>>> + device_init_wakeup(&pdev->dev, true);
>>> platform_set_drvdata(pdev, tscadc);
>>> return 0;
>>>
>>> @@ -203,14 +204,52 @@ static int __devexit ti_tscadc_remove(struct platform_device *pdev)
>>> return 0;
>>> }
>>>
>>> +#ifdef CONFIG_PM
>>> +static int tscadc_suspend(struct device *dev)
>>> +{
>>> + struct ti_tscadc_dev *tscadc_dev = dev_get_drvdata(dev);
>>> +
>>> + tscadc_writel(tscadc_dev, REG_SE, 0x00);
>>> + pm_runtime_put_sync(dev);
>>> + return 0;
>>> +}
>>> +
>>> +static int tscadc_resume(struct device *dev)
>>> +{
>>> + struct ti_tscadc_dev *tscadc_dev = dev_get_drvdata(dev);
>>> + unsigned int restore, ctrl;
>>> +
>>> + pm_runtime_get_sync(dev);
>>> +
>>> + /* context restore */
>>> + ctrl = CNTRLREG_STEPCONFIGWRT | CNTRLREG_TSCENB |
>>> + CNTRLREG_STEPID | CNTRLREG_4WIRE;
>>> + tscadc_writel(tscadc_dev, REG_CTRL, ctrl);
>>> + tscadc_idle_config(tscadc_dev);
>>> + tscadc_writel(tscadc_dev, REG_SE, STPENB_STEPENB);
>>> + restore = tscadc_readl(tscadc_dev, REG_CTRL);
>>> + tscadc_writel(tscadc_dev, REG_CTRL,
>>> + (restore | CNTRLREG_TSCSSENB));
>>> + return 0;
>>> +}
>>> +
>>> +static const struct dev_pm_ops tscadc_pm_ops = {
>>> + .suspend = tscadc_suspend,
>>> + .resume = tscadc_resume,
>>> +};
>>> +#define TSCADC_PM_OPS (&tscadc_pm_ops)
>>> +#else
>>> +#define TSCADC_PM_OPS NULL
>>> +#endif
>>> +
>>> static struct platform_driver ti_tscadc_driver = {
>>> .driver = {
>>> .name = "ti_tscadc",
>>> .owner = THIS_MODULE,
>>> + .pm = TSCADC_PM_OPS,
>>> },
>>> .probe = ti_tscadc_probe,
>>> .remove = __devexit_p(ti_tscadc_remove),
>>> -
>>> };
>>>
>>> module_platform_driver(ti_tscadc_driver);
>>> diff --git a/include/linux/mfd/ti_am335x_tscadc.h b/include/linux/mfd/ti_am335x_tscadc.h
>>> index bd9fe1d..c7facdc 100644
>>> --- a/include/linux/mfd/ti_am335x_tscadc.h
>>> +++ b/include/linux/mfd/ti_am335x_tscadc.h
>>> @@ -40,6 +40,9 @@
>>> #define REG_FIFO1 0x200
>>>
>>> /* Register Bitfields */
>>> +/* IRQ wakeup enable */
>>> +#define IRQWKUP_ENB BIT(0)
>>> +
>>> /* Step Enable */
>>> #define STEPENB_MASK (0x1FFFF << 0)
>>> #define STEPENB(val) ((val) << 0)
